Water Extraction Service: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can likely handle a small spill without professional help.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ely and prevent further dam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all can be a breeding ground for mold and bacteria, needing professional attention to prevent health hazards.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and needs specialized equipment and expertise to identify and address.
Small water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Even small water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ying process.
Large-scale water damage from a natural disaster No Yes Large-scale water damage needs extensive resources and expertise to address safely and effectively.

While some water extraction situations may seem minor, it’s essential to remember that water damage can be a significant health hazard and need extensive resources to address safely and effectively. If in doubt, it’s always best to err on the side of caution and call a professional for help.

Water Extraction Service Cost in the 78667 Area

Water extraction service costs can vary depending on the severity of the water dam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 78667 area. These are estimates, not guarantees, and may change based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of water damage, size of affected area
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of structural elements
Mold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 Extensive mold growth, size of affected area
Sewage Cleanup $1,500 – $6,000 Severity of sewage backup, size of affected area
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of flooding, size of affected area
Dehumidification and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ed

How do I know if I have water damage behind walls?

Hidden water damage behind walls can be difficult to detect, but there are often signs to look out for. Keep an eye out for warping, buckling, or discoloration on walls and ceilings, as well as musty odors or signs of mold growth.
